WordPress カスタムフィールドで登録した画像を表示するPHP

PHP

blue-jカスタムフィールドで画像を登録しました。

「さぁさ!PHPで表示する部分を作るんさ!」と作業にとりかかりましたが、

<?php echo get_post_meta($post->ID , カスタムフィールド名 ,true);?>を使用したら、画像ページのIDだけ表示されました。

「いや違う!僕は画像のURLを引っ張ってきて欲しいの!!色々理由あってimgタグにURL突っ込む形にしたいの!!!違う!そうじゃない!」

と、もはや半狂乱になりながらコードを探し、実装できたのでここに記します。

つかりた・・・

詳しくは続きを読むから。

 

使用したプラグイン

前々回公開した「WordPress PHPでカスタムフィールドのラジオボタン・チェックボックス・セレクトボックスの項目を画像で表示する!」に書いてあるのですが「Smart Custom Fields」を使用しました。

画像を表示するPHP

これで表示出来ます。

ちなみに、中でしようしているfull はWordPressのデフォルトの画像サイズです。
その他に

the_post_thumbnail(‘thumbnail‘); // サムネイル (デフォルト 150px x 150px :最大値)
the_post_thumbnail(‘medium‘); // 中サイズ (デフォルト 300px x 300px :最大値)
the_post_thumbnail(‘large‘); // 大サイズ (デフォルト  640px x 640px :最大値)

the_post_thumbnail(‘full‘); // フルサイズ (アップロードした画像の元サイズ)

があります。
ここを参考にしてください。

参考にしたサイト

カスタムフィールドで登録した画像のURLを表示させる

コメント

タイトルとURLをコピーしました